Overview of Dr. Don Duplan, MD

Dr. Don Duplan, MD is an Otolaryngology (Ear, Nose & Throat) Specialist in Port Arthur, TX. They specialize in Ear, Nose, and Throat, has 42 years of experience, and is board certified in Otolaryngology. They graduated from University of Texas Medical Branch and is affiliated with The Medical Center of Southeast Texas. Patients rated Dr. Duplan an average 3.5 star rating.

    What’s a board certification and why is it important that my provider has one?

    A board certification represents a provider’s dedication to ongoing training in one or more specialties, including the completion of intensive exams. While not all specialties have board certifications, if your provider does have one they’ve taken the extra step to master their specialty and to keep up with the latest advancements in their field.
